The typical home is worth about $680,200 (4.1× income). Households earn a median $152,290 — above the roughly $78,000 national figure. There are about 8,454 housing units across 08057. Owners hold 83% of homes, renters 17%. Rent burden reaches 41% of tenant households. Educational attainment sits at 67% bachelor's-or-above. The vacancy rate is 6.1%. DLRadar's demographic-stress index for the area reads 26/100. 20,990 residents call 08057 home, typically aged 47. 5.8% of residents fall below the poverty threshold.
